Role Summary
As the Staff Product Manager for Product Information Management (PIM), you will own the end-to-end vision, strategy, and execution of HighLevel's PIM. This foundational catalog layer powers all commerce activity across the platform. Your mission is to lead a structural overhaul of our existing catalog infrastructure and build a world-class PIM capable of handling physical products, digital goods, and services at scale. This role is central to our Commerce charter and serves as shared infrastructure for multiple adjacent product teams, meaning your decisions will have platform-wide impact.
What You'll Do
- Own the PIM Vision: Define and drive the end-to-end roadmap for HighLevel’s Product Information Management system, covering Items, Variants, Catalog Items, Price Lists, Units of Measure, and multi-channel price resolution logic.
- Lead the Catalog Overhaul: Architect the migration from our current catalog foundation to a robust, extensible PIM that supports the full spectrum of HighLevel’s commerce use cases across various product types and selling channels.
- Design for Multi-Team Consumption: Define clear API contracts and data models that serve not only the Commerce team but also adjacent teams building service-based and subscription-based product experiences, ensuring PIM functions as a reliable platform.
- Drive Cross-Functional Alignment: Lead structured collaboration with engineering, design, and partner product teams to ensure PIM capabilities meet requirements across all consuming surfaces, resolving conflicting priorities with clarity and conviction.
- Shape Pricing Infrastructure: Own the strategy for multi-currency, rule-based, and channel-aware pricing, ensuring the correct price is resolved at every point of sale across all storefronts and channels.
- Champion the Merchant Experience: Translate complex catalog management requirements into intuitive workflows that enable merchants across industries—from physical goods retailers to service providers—to create, organize, and manage their offerings with ease.
- Set the Platform Standard: Establish foundational patterns and best practices for the PIM as a reliable, scalable service, including documentation, versioning, and deprecation protocols.
- Influence the Broader Commerce Roadmap: Partner with peer PMs across the Commerce team to ensure PIM investments are sequenced to unlock compounding value across the platform.
What We're Looking For
- 10+ Years of PM Experience: Proven track record in product management, with significant experience in platform or infrastructure roles at high-growth SaaS or technology companies.
- Catalog Systems Expertise: Deep familiarity with catalog and product information systems, including SKU management, variant modeling, pricing strategies, and multi-channel distribution. Experience with multi-tenant or marketplace catalog infrastructure is a strong advantage.
- Platform & API-First Thinking: Demonstrated ability to design products as shared infrastructure, defining APIs and data contracts with multiple downstream consumers in mind, treating internal teams as first-class customers.
- Data Modeling Intuition: Comfort with complex data models and understanding the downstream implications of schema decisions on product behavior, performance, and long-term extensibility.
- Cross-Functional Influence: Ability to drive alignment across multiple product and engineering teams without direct authority, balancing competing requirements from internal consumers using a clear, principled framework.
- Bias for Ownership: Comfort operating in ambiguous, high-stakes environments with the confidence to define direction and drive execution independently.
